Stunt Man Hall wins Valley Victory Prep
November 24, 2006
Owner-trainer-driver Toby Lynch Jr. guided Stunt Man Hall to a gate to wire victory in the eighth race, the $20,000 Valley Victory Prep, Friday night at the Meadowlands. The $432,700 Valley Victory Final, one of the $1.7 million Fall Final Four stakes for two-year-olds, takes place on December 2.
Stunt Man Hall trotted the mile in 1:58.2, matching his lifetime best. The son of Conway Hall now has four wins, four seconds and one third from 13 starts for earnings of $182,563. It was three quarters of a length back to a hard closing Rushmore Hanover in second, with Manfinity third.
In a trio of $15,000 Charles Singer Memorial divisions, carded as races six, nine and 10, winning efforts were turned in by Likeabatoutahell, Adonis B and Fielders Choice. The $51,250 Singer Final is on December 1.
